Version 1.91.0 of the Rust language has been released. Changes include promoting aarch64-pc-windows-msvc to a tier-1 platform, a new lint rule to catch dangling raw pointers from local variables, and a fair number of newly stabilized APIs.

Greg Kroah-Hartman has announced the release of the 6.17.6, 6.12.56, 6.6.115, 6.1.158, 5.15.196, 5.10.246, and 5.4.301 stable kernels. As always, each contains important fixes throughout the tree. Users of these kernels are advised to upgrade.
